Analysis
In 2022, Lithuania's the real gross disposable income of households per capita (index = 2008) decreased by 4.8% compared to 2021, reaching 277.6.
Lithuania accounts for 125.0% of the EU-27 total of 222.1.
Lithuania ranks 6th out of 27 EU member states with reported data — in the top half of the distribution.
Over the past five years, the indicator has grown by 24.2% (from 223.5 in 2017).
